A boy grows up and is so slow-witted that he does not even understand what it means to be scared. Expelled and ridiculed, he starts out into the world by himself, hoping to learn how to get the creeps. His stupidity turns out to be an advantage, because it goes along with utter fearlessness. Thus, the boy manages to carry out tasks that would scare off any reasonable person. He wins the princess's hand and, through her, gains the desired insight. An absurd and fascinating adventure.

Murder, mutilation, cannibalism, infanticide, and incest: the darker side of classic fairy tales is the subject of this groundbreaking and intriguing study of Jacob and Wilhelm Grimm’s Nursery and Household Tales. This expanded edition includes a new preface and an appendix featuring translations of six tales with commentary by Maria Tatar. Throughout the book, Tatar draws on the disciplinary tools of psychoanalysis and folklore while also providing historical context to explore the harsher aspects of these stories, presenting new interpretations of tales that engage in a kind of cultural repetition compulsion. No other book so thoroughly challenges us to rethink the happily-ever-after of these classic stories.
